日韩性视频-久久久蜜桃-www中文字幕-在线中文字幕av-亚洲欧美一区二区三区四区-撸久久-香蕉视频一区-久久无码精品丰满人妻-国产高潮av-激情福利社-日韩av网址大全-国产精品久久999-日本五十路在线-性欧美在线-久久99精品波多结衣一区-男女午夜免费视频-黑人极品ⅴideos精品欧美棵-人人妻人人澡人人爽精品欧美一区-日韩一区在线看-欧美a级在线免费观看

歡迎訪問 生活随笔!

生活随笔

當前位置: 首頁 > 运维知识 > linux >内容正文

linux

【Linux】一步一步学Linux——echo命令(203)

發布時間:2024/4/21 linux 40 豆豆
生活随笔 收集整理的這篇文章主要介紹了 【Linux】一步一步学Linux——echo命令(203) 小編覺得挺不錯的,現在分享給大家,幫大家做個參考.

00. 目錄

文章目錄

    • 00. 目錄
    • 01. 命令概述
    • 02. 命令格式
    • 03. 常用選項
    • 04. 參考示例
    • 05. 附錄

01. 命令概述

echo命令用于在shell中打印shell變量的值,或者直接輸出指定的字符串。linux的echo命令,在shell編程中極為常用, 在終端下打印變量value的時候也是常常用到的,因此有必要了解下echo的用法echo命令的功能是在顯示器上顯示一段文字,一般起到一個提示的作用。

02. 命令格式

格式:echo[OPTION]... [STRING]...

03. 常用選項

-n 不輸出行尾的換行符. -e 允許對下面列出的加反斜線轉義的字符進行解釋. -E 禁止對在STRINGs中的那些序列進行解釋. --help 顯示幫助并退出(須單獨運行) --version 輸出版本信息并退出(須單獨運行) \NNN 字符的ASCII代碼為NNN(八進制) \\ 反斜線 \a 報警符(BEL) \b 退格符 \c 禁止尾隨的換行符 \f 換頁符 \n 換行符 \r 回車符 \t 水平制表符 \v 縱向制表符

04. 參考示例

4.1 輸出字符串

[deng@localhost ~]$ echo "hello itcast" hello itcast [deng@localhost ~]$

4.2 輸出變量PATH

[deng@localhost ~]$ echo $PATH /usr/local/bin:/usr/bin:/usr/local/sbin:/usr/sbin:/home/deng/.local/bin:/home/deng/bin [deng@localhost ~]$

4.3 轉義特殊字符

[deng@localhost ~]$ echo \$PATH $PATH [deng@localhost ~]$

4.4 重定向到文件中

[deng@localhost ~]$ echo "hello itcast" > txt [deng@localhost ~]$ cat txt hello itcast [deng@localhost ~]$

4.5 輸出命令的結果

[deng@localhost ~]$ echo `date` 2019年 09月 01日 星期日 19:23:27 CST [deng@localhost ~]$ date 2019年 09月 01日 星期日 19:23:30 CST [deng@localhost ~]$

4.6 輸出換行符

[deng@localhost ~]$ echo -e "a\nb\nc" a b c [deng@localhost ~]$

4.7 輸出退格符

[deng@localhost ~]$ echo -e "123\b456" 12456 [deng@localhost ~]$

4.8 輸出字符串不換行

[deng@localhost ~]$ echo -n "hello itcast" hello itcast[deng@localhost ~]$

4.9 支持通配符

[deng@localhost ~]$ echo *.c test.c [deng@localhost ~]$

4.10 指定輸出顏色

[deng@localhost ~]$ echo -e "\033[1;31mthis is red color\033[0m" this is red color [deng@localhost ~]$

或者

[deng@localhost ~]$ echo -e "\e[1;31mthis is red color\e[0m" this is red color [deng@localhost ~]$
  • \e[1;31m 將顏色設置為紅色
  • \e[0m 將顏色重新置回

顏色碼:重置=0,黑色=30,紅色=31,綠色=32,黃色=33,藍色=34,洋紅=35,青色=36,白色=37

4.11 設置背景色

[deng@localhost ~]$ echo -e "\e[1;42mGreen Background\e[0m" Green Background [deng@localhost ~]$

顏色碼:重置=0,黑色=40,紅色=41,綠色=42,黃色=43,藍色=44,洋紅=45,青色=46,白色=47

4.12 文件閃爍

[deng@localhost ~]$ echo -e "\033[37;31;5mLinux Server Stop...\033[39;49;0m" Linux Server Stop... [deng@localhost ~]$

紅色數字處還有其他數字參數:0 關閉所有屬性、1 設置高亮度(加粗)、4 下劃線、5 閃爍、7 反顯、8 消隱

05. 附錄

參考:【Linux】一步一步學Linux系列教程匯總

總結

以上是生活随笔為你收集整理的【Linux】一步一步学Linux——echo命令(203)的全部內容,希望文章能夠幫你解決所遇到的問題。

如果覺得生活随笔網站內容還不錯,歡迎將生活随笔推薦給好友。